Hazleton, Barletta expect legal defense fund donations to rise

By Wade Malcolm


Staff Writer

When Hazleton Mayor Lou Barletta’s assistant checked the office voice mail box at 7 p.m. Thursday, it was full.

Three hours later, it had filled again.

By 6 p.m. Friday, it was loaded with yet another batch of well-wishers, some asking how they could donate to the city’s legal defense fund.

Then there’s the city’s e-mail inbox. Cherie Homa, the assistant, estimates it has received more than 500 messages since a federal judge struck down the Illegal Immigration Relief Act Thursday afternoon.
